Tour Date Search

www.TourDateSearch.com

Sat, Jan 17, 2026

Tour Date Details
Thu
Jan 17
1985
Los Lobos at The Stone in San Francisco, CA, USA
Los Lobos No Tour Assigned
no setlist available
source: setlist.fm